"Spongy" is a word in ENGLISH

spongy ENGLISH
Definition:

Wet; drenched; soaked and soft, like sponge; rainy.

spongy ENGLISH
Definition:

Soft, and full of cavities; of an open, loose, pliable
texture; as, a spongy excrescence; spongy earth; spongy cake; spongy
bones.

spongy ENGLISH
Definition:

Having the quality of imbibing fluids, like a sponge.
